Peter Luango former musical director of the Langley Ukelele Ensemble now taken over by his son Paul Luango gave a brief history of the ensemble. They have been playing in Hawaii for over twenty years with a deal made with the Sheraton Waikiki. They have been entertaining us on their visits for many years.
Kathy Higa was finally presented with her well deserved trophy as Rotarian of the Year 2018-19 as it just arrived in the mail a few weeks late. Presenter was Past President Stephen Morgan who thanked her for the many projects she volunteered in during his Presidency.
It was great to see a good turnout of our members and guests to listen to the Langley Ukulele Ensemble performance at our Wednesday meeting. The music and entertainment by this young group under the direction of Paul Luango was superb.

Richard Zegar (Rich) moved to Honolulu with his wife of 51 years, Lee, in 1992, after a 23 year 10 month 4 day career in the U.S. Marine Corps retiring as a Lieutenant Colonel. They lived in Europe for 3 years and Rich served another 4 years in various overseas posts, mostly in the Western Pacific and Asia , including Kuwait in the first
Gulf War.
They migrated to Hawaii after Rich was offered a job by Pacific Building Corporation managing Airport Industrial Park, a large (1.2M sq ft) commercial project immediately Mauka of Honolulu International Airport. He handled leasing as well as construction of large office/warehouse facilities for UPS, Lockheed Martin and Hawaiian Airlines to name just a few. He decided to retire in December 2009. In February 2001, his close friend Hans Kolb brought him into the Rotary Club of Honolulu Sunset. Rich became involved with International Services and served as Director for several years before being asked to serve as Foundation Director. He is now in his 10th year in that post. Early in 2012 PDG Ayman El Dakhakhni asked him to join the District Foundation Committee as Annual Giving Chair, which he did for 3 years.
Laura Steelquist just asked him to resume that post in the current Rotary Year.
He has been Rotarian of the Year 4 times and has been awarded the” 4 Avenues of Service Award” as well as “The Citation for Meritorious Service” the highest recognition from the Trustees of TRF. He is a 3rd level Major Donor as well as a 9th Level White Hat. He has been a Bequestor as well as member of the Paul Harris Society since he joined Rotary in 2001.
